Guide

What does this tool solve?

The Canvas Size & Export Helper helps you decide how large a canvas should be before you start drawing or exporting. Start from pixels, millimeters, centimeters, or inches, choose a DPI, and get pixel size, print size, aspect ratio, and a downloadable blank canvas.

Use it for Sketch Board canvases, Paint Play video covers, Flexform reference pages, printable sheets, lesson thumbnails, and social covers. It complements the drawing practice sheet generator: one defines the canvas spec, the other creates template content.

Use Recommended size Ratio Best for
A4 300 DPI 2480 x 3508 px 1:1.414 Print, practice sheets, handouts
16:9 1920 x 1080 px 16:9 Video covers, lesson covers, landscape canvases
Portrait social post 1080 x 1440 px 3:4 Vertical posts, tutorial steps, artwork display
WeChat article cover 900 x 383 px About 2.35:1 Article covers, resource posts, operations images
Avatar / icon 1024 x 1024 px 1:1 Avatars, icons, square covers
Phone wallpaper 1080 x 2400 px 9:20 Phone wallpapers, vertical posters, tall drafts

How many pixels is A4 at 300 DPI?

A4 paper is 210 x 297 mm. At 300 DPI, it is about 2480 x 3508 px, which works well for printable sheets, handouts, and high-quality export.

What DPI should I use for a drawing canvas?

For screen-only drawing or publishing, pixel size matters more than DPI. For print, 300 DPI is a good default, while 600 DPI can help with fine line art.

Why use a safe area for cover images?

Video covers, course covers, and social images can be cropped or covered by UI on different devices. A safe area keeps important content away from the edges.

Should I download SVG or PNG?

PNG is best for direct import into drawing apps or publishing. SVG is better when you want to edit size, background color, or guides later.
